Considering Free Music Release: Is It Truly Worth It?

The allure of no-cost music delivery services is appealing, especially for emerging artists wanting to share their music with the universe. However, diving into this arena requires thorough consideration. While such platforms provide a seemingly easy way to get your recordings onto streaming platforms, the trade-offs can be substantial. Typically, free delivery comes with restrictions regarding royalties, rights, and musical independence. You might discover yourself receiving a smaller cut of the income, or encountering trouble regarding advertising and visibility. It’s essential to balance these elements against the upsides before committing your sound to a no-cost distribution system.

Selecting the Perfect Music Release Service for Your Tracks

With a increasing number of music distribution services available, picking the right platform for your music can feel complicated. It's crucial to thoroughly assess factors like pricing, earnings rates, offered store placement, and user service. Some services provide a larger variety of features, such as advance save campaigns and detailed analytics, while certain might be more specialized on specific genres of tracks. Finally, the perfect distribution provider will align with your specific needs and budget. Don't hesitate to investigate multiple alternatives before making a conclusive determination.
